Under minimal supervision, pitch polish optics to required specifications using conventional spindle polishing machines. Clean, inspect, and test optics using a variety of equipment.
Verify the accuracy of finished product, as well as support process and product development.
Shift: Back End Nights, 6:00 PM - 6:00 AM (Wednesday, Thursday, Friday, and every other Saturday)

- Ability to polish precision optics on conventional spindles.
- Ability to work safely on fragile high value optics.
- Perform blocking and unblocking of parts.
- Ability to work with pitch, pressing out and cutting laps.
- Perform visual surface inspection of all optical components to ISO standards.
- Protect and clean components.
- Measure work-piece for conformance to specifications using various measuring equipment, including but not limited to the Zygo Interferometers
- Notifies supervisor of discrepancies.
- Follows written and verbal English work instructions that describe the process and the required measurements.
- Possesses blueprint interpretation skills.
- Be familiar with using the following measurement tools: micrometers, calipers, dial indicators, height gages, and pH meters.
- Maintain continuity among work shifts by documenting and communicating actions, irregularities, and continuing needs to supervisors and co-workers on all shifts
- Maintain a safe operating environment by adhering to safety procedures and regulations.
- Candidate will be required to wear PPE where appropriate and embrace the ASML 5S requirements.
- Previous optical spindle polishing knowledge is a plus
- High School Diploma or GED required
- Intermediate mathematical skills including use of basic math and geometry.
- Knowledge of SAP a plus.
- Ability to work individually or in a team setting with other technicians and/or engineers.
- Ability to cross train in a flexible manufacturing cell environment.
- Self-motivated with the ability to prioritize, meet deadlines and manage changing priorities.
- Ability to effectively communicate one on one and in small groups to operators, management and engineers.
- Regularly exposed to moving mechanical parts, pitch, solvents, and polishing slurry.
- May also be exposed to laser energy, magnetic fields and open flames.
- Typically handles parts weigh less than 35 pounds.
- Production areas are maintained at 70 to 76 degrees and 40 to 50% relative humidity
- The noise level in the manufacturing areas is usually moderate
